Why Currency Conversion Matters

The USD/CAD exchange rate fluctuates daily based on economic indicators, interest rates, oil prices, and trade balances between the two nations. A price that looks like a great deal in USD might be less impressive once you factor in the exchange rate and any transaction fees. Conversely, items priced in CAD can sometimes represent surprising savings for American buyers when the exchange rate is favorable.

Understanding the current rate before making purchases or transfers helps you make informed financial decisions and avoid unpleasant surprises when your bank statement arrives.

Who Uses This Converter Regularly?

Cross-border shoppers buying from Canadian retailers like Canadian Tire, Hudson's Bay, or independent Canadian online stores need to know the true cost in their home currency before checking out. The same applies to Canadians shopping on American sites like Amazon.com.

Travelers planning trips between the US and Canada use this converter to budget accurately. Knowing how much your hotel, meals, gas, and activities will cost in your home currency prevents overspending and helps with trip planning.

Freelancers and remote workers billing clients across the border need to set rates and understand payments in both currencies. A Canadian freelancer charging a US client needs to know what their USD invoice will be worth in CAD after conversion.

Business owners importing or exporting goods between the two countries factor exchange rates into pricing, cost calculations, and profit margins. Even small rate changes can significantly impact the bottom line when dealing with large volumes.

Investors holding assets in both currencies monitor the exchange rate to understand portfolio performance and decide when to move money between USD and CAD accounts.

Tips for Smarter Currency Exchange

Check the rate before large transactions. Exchange rates can shift significantly within a single week. Timing a large purchase or transfer during a favorable rate can save you real money.

Account for bank fees. Most banks and payment processors add a markup of 1 to 3 percent on top of the mid-market exchange rate. The converter shows you the standard rate, but your actual cost will be slightly higher. Factor this in when budgeting.

Compare rates across services. Banks, credit card companies, and money transfer services like Wise, PayPal, and Western Union all offer different effective exchange rates. Use this converter to know the baseline, then compare what each service actually charges.

Set rate alerts for big moves. If you're planning a major purchase or transfer and can afford to wait, monitor the rate and act when it's in your favor.
